Finally took the plunge on an RTX A5000 after seeing proof from Igor's Lab that the A5000 (and likely the A6000 as well) is directly compatible with all RTX 3080/3090 Reference (not Founders) Edition waterblocks for custom watercooling. For what it's worth to you. First,
The A5000 is a 230 watt card according to Nvidia.
https://www.nvidia.com/content/dam/en-zz/Solutions/gtcs21/rtx-a5000/nvidia-rtx-a5000-datasheet.pdf
With a waterblock, I don't think you will see any significant improvement in render times with water cooling unless your air cooler temperatures are rather high. The main benefit might be noise reduction. It appears that the A5000's default fan curve keeps the GPU around 78C. You can drop those temperatures with a higher fan speed and more noise.
Can confirm that the A5000 likes to keep its core temp in the lower to mid 70s (with clock speeds hovering in the 1650-1850 range) with the default cooling setup. In my partcular case, increased computing noise is a major issue (the system doubles as an audio production PC in a home recording studio) so turning up fan speeds only for last resort.
Dropping the GPU temps to 45C with water cooling might get you up to an additional 85-100 MHz in GPU clock speed with the default VBIOS on the card.
It may be possible to use certain versions of MSI afterburner and raise the power limit a little along with increasing the GPU clock speed. However, I doubt that even with that method you will be getting much more than 250 watts power draw at the peak.
As a rule, I don't mess with voltages on my pc components (other than turning them down when undervolting is possible) for both component longevity and power efficiency reasons. But I'm more than willing to spend the extra buck necessary to get them the best cooling/power delivery subsystems possible so that they perform the best they can while still maintianing spec. Especially in systems where the end goal is to have 2+ high end GPUs in them (where thermal interaction between GPUs starts to become a concern

hi can someone tell me why this happening to the genesis 8 male charactersThat is not surprising. What we have established is that it is an add on causing this, not a problem with the base. My suspicion is that a character or morph set you recently isntalled, one that makes a big change to the body shape (bulking it up probably) has a JCM that should be on only when the arm is bent and the shape is applied, but instead it lacks the link to the character shape is applying everytime you bend the arm. So, can you recall adding a character (muscular, heavy, or soem kind of big monster) for Genesis 8 Male just before this started?
